MOUNT PLEASANT, MI - Luke Del Castillo, candidate for State Representative in Michigan’s 92nd House District, has launched Bonfires, Board Games & Brews, a new community-centered program designed to bring neighbors together for real conversations in relaxed, welcoming spaces.
The program invites residents, local businesses, breweries, board game shops, libraries, community organizations, and supporters across the district to host casual gatherings where people can meet Luke, ask questions, talk about the issues that matter, and get involved in the campaign.
“Campaigns are built one conversation at a time,” said Luke Del Castillo. “Not everyone wants to go to a formal political event, and that is okay. Sometimes the best conversations happen around a bonfire, over a board game, or at a local coffee shop or brewery. This program is about making space for neighbors to connect, be heard, and help build something stronger together.”
Through the program, hosts can choose the type of gathering that works best for them:
Bonfires offer a relaxed backyard setting where friends, family, and neighbors can gather, meet Luke, and talk about what their communities need.
Board Game Nights give local businesses, board game shops, libraries, and community groups a low-pressure way to bring people together for connection, conversation, and fun.
Brews Gatherings create opportunities to meet at local breweries, coffee shops, restaurants, or community spaces while supporting small businesses and encouraging civic engagement.
The campaign will help hosts with invitations, campaign materials, event promotion when appropriate, and scheduling Luke to attend when possible.
“You do not need to be a political expert to host,” Del Castillo said. “You just need to be willing to bring people together. That is how trust is built. That is how communities grow stronger. And that is how people-powered campaigns win.”
